Affirm plans to report all pay-over-time loan products issued from April 1, 2025, and beyond, including Pay-in-4. The move will help drive greater transparency into the buy now, pay later market while helping consumers build their credit histories over time.

The Millennial generation comprise approximately 80 million people – the largest in history. Thus, it is no surprise that every type or organization from financial to automotive to healthcare are seeking to better understand their mindset and habits. Experian also recently took a look at these post-Baby Boomers to learn more about their approach to personal finance conducting a national survey among more than 1,000 people ages 19-34.


More than 2.5 billion gigabytes of data is generated every single day. By 2020, it’s estimated that 40 zettabytes of data will be created. The sheer amount of data available today is changing nearly every aspect of our business and personal lives.
Big Data is also transforming the world of sports – from the way General Managers recruit and draft players, to how coaches set lineups and design plays and even how everyday fans watch and participate in professional sports. Today, every major professional sports team either has an analytics department or an analytics expert on staff. By 2021, the markets for sports analytics is expected to reach $4.7 billion.
